Comparison of Differnt Animal Experimentation Methods

In the world of animal experimentation, there are two very different sides. One example is the experiments and research conducted to improve the way humans live from a medical aspect. The other side is taken from invasive and redundant experiments that are done to test new cosmetic, personal, and household products. In regards to medicinal testing, there are very positive connotations, which allow us to realize that these tests are being done to help save the lives of those in need. In the long run it is evident that these tests are worth more than the animals that have to die in the process. On the other hand, testing done to improve eyeshadows, soaps, and furniture polish seem to be far less significant.

Due to countless differences in the anatomy, physiology, genetics and cell makeup of animals and human beings, there is no foolproof plan that can be used to guarantee


that research done will produce positive results. With this in mind, using animals in medical tests has also proved to have some benefits. For example in 1961, almost thirty years after beginning his research, Albert Sabin introduced his oral vaccine for polio. Mr. Sabin had said, " There could have been no oral polio vaccine without the use of innumerable animals, a very large number of animals." To this day, as new vaccines for the disease are produced for today's youth, the use of animals continues.

Between both medical and commercial research and experiments done on animals, there is close to 5 billion dollars spent annually. The funds are for the most part split evenly between both sides.
